Kawaii (可愛い/かわいい) is a Japanese word and culture similar to the word "cute" in English. Kawaii culture is appreciation of things that match this aesthetic, such as fictional characters and merchandise. Companies such as Sanrio are character development companies for kawaii characters like Hello Kitty, My Melody, Kuromi and Cinnamoroll (see here for a list on the wiki).
